Comprehending Diving suit Thickness Options

When deciding on a wetsuit, grasping the various thickness alternatives is vital for ideal comfort and performance in different water conditions. Wetsuits typically span 2mm to 7mm in thickness, affecting flexibility and insulation. A 2mm suit is appropriate for warm water, providing minimal thermal protection while allowing freedom of movement. In contrast, a 5mm wetsuit offers a balance for cooler waters, ensuring adequate warmth without sacrificing flexibility. For frigid conditions, a 7mm suit is recommended, delivering maximum insulation but potentially limiting mobility. It's important to factor in personal tolerance to cold, the duration of water exposure, and activity type when choosing a thickness. Ultimately, the right fit improves both comfort and performance during aquatic adventures.

Thermal Control: Keeping Body Temperature in Icy Waters

In cold water spaces, dependable heat regulation is imperative for sustaining protection and comfort during water sports. Thermal wetsuits are fashioned to trap a thin layer of water against the skin, which heats up from core warmth, creating an insulating barrier. The thickness and material of a wetsuit profoundly determine its thermal performance; neoprene is the leading choice due to its exceptional insulation properties.

Moreover, wetsuits often use features such as sealed seams and heat-retaining layers to enhance heat retention. The configuration of the wetsuit is significant; a secure fit curtails water seepage, impeding the drain of heat energy.

In cold environments, water sports athletes may select additional accessories like hoods, gloves, and foot coverings to increase thermal protection. By understanding these factors of heat management, water activity lovers can select fitting apparel to ensure a enjoyable experience in frigid conditions.

Useful Pointers for Looking after Your Water Suit

Proper care for a diving suit can greatly extend its service life and copyright its performance. After every use, it is critical to soak the wetsuit meticulously with fresh water to remove salt, sand, and chlorine that can weaken the material. Avoid abrasive detergents; instead, opt for specialized wetsuit products.

While curing, the wetsuit ought to be hung inside out in a dark area, away from direct sunlight, which can fade colors and degrade the neoprene. Keeping the wetsuit straight or on a wide hanger prevents wrinkles and maintains its shape.

Examine your wetsuit regularly for signs of wear, including tears or leaks, and repair them without delay to prevent further damage. Additionally, do not step on the wetsuit when putting it on or taking it off, since this can cause unnecessary stretching or tearing. Proper attention ensures maximum capability and satisfaction in water sports.

Often Posed Questions

May I put on a Wetsuit for Tasks Other than Diving?

Yes, wetsuits can be employed for multiple water activities, like surfing, paddleboarding, and snorkeling. They deliver temperature regulation, buoyancy, and resistance to scrapes, making them versatile for various water environments and situations.

What Is the Optimal Way to Store My Wetsuit?

To properly store a wetsuit, wash it with clean water, dry it away from direct sunlight, and hang it on a wide hanger. Avoid folding to avoid wrinkles and preserve the suit's integrity.

What Are the Evidence of a Defective Wetsuit?

A damaged wetsuit may display visible tears, thinning material, flaking neoprene, and compromised seams as warning signs. Furthermore, leaking water during use or an unusual odor might indicate degradation, necessitating repair or replacement for top performance.

Could Water suits Result in Irritated skin?

Yes, wet suits can cause skin irritation due to reasons like improper fit, textile allergies, or extended wear. Symptoms may include skin rashes, friction irritation, or allergic reactions, encouraging users to explore alternative materials or better-fitting options.

How regularly Should I Replace My Wetsuit?

Wetsuits typically need to be upgraded every 3-5 years, relying on level of use and care. Wear indicators, like fading or compromised seams, signal the need for replacement to keep performance.
